Regular Maintenance Advice for 75k, 82.5k mileage
I'm getting ready to perform the regular maintenance on my S80. Any suggestions for the 75k and 82.5k maintenance? I'm totally new to maintaining my own vehicle, so any advice is appreciated (especially where to get parts). Thanks!
the only major change should be spark plugs. That should be changed along with cabin and engine filters ( if its needs to)
And the rest are just the basics like oil and change, and making sure all the fluids are topped up and clean too. And while you are at it tire rotation should also be performed.
As for the parts dont go to the dealer . i know only 2 places. one is IPD USA .com and FCP.com

Plugs should have been done at 60,000 miles.
Pollen filter is due at 75,000 and so is a brake flush (recommended every two years or 37,500 miles).
Rotation should only be done if needed, as should the air filter.
